Set goals

one of the maximum vital matters you can do to acquire fulfillment is to set clear and particular dreams. Without goals, it’s difficult to know what you want to achieve and how to get there. Set each brief-term and lengthy-time period dreams which can be precise, measurable, attainable, applicable, and time-bound. This will give you direction and purpose and help you focus your efforts.

  • Goals provide direction and purpose: When you set goals, you have a clear idea of what you want to achieve and why it’s important.
  • Goals should be specific and measurable: To be effective, goals should be specific and measurable. As an example, in place of putting a vague intention like “be extra a success,” set a selected intention like “increase sales via 20% in the next region.”
  • Goals should be challenging but achievable: Goals should push you out of your comfort zone, but they should also be achievable. If your goals are too easy, you won’t feel motivated to work towards them, but if they’re too difficult, you’ll feel overwhelmed and discouraged.
  • Write your goals down: Writing your goals down makes them more tangible and helps you commit to them. Put them somewhere visible, like on a whiteboard or in a planner, so you can refer to them regularly.
  • Review and adjust your goals regularly: As you progress towards your goals, you may find that you need to adjust them. Regularly reviewing your goals and making adjustments as needed can help ensure you stay on track.
  • Break larger goals into smaller milestones: Breaking larger goals into smaller milestones can help make them more manageable and help you track your progress along the way.
  • Rejoice in your successes: whilst you attain a purpose or attain a milestone, take time to have a good time with your fulfillment. This helps keep you motivated and reinforces the idea that you can achieve what you set out to do.

Be disciplined

Success requires discipline and self-control. Develop good habits and routines that help you stay focused and productive. Set boundaries and prioritize your time to ensure you’re working on what matters most.

Being disciplined is a key ingredient for success in all areas of life. Here are some important points to keep in mind when it comes to being disciplined:

  • Set clear goals: Having clear goals gives you a target to aim for and helps you stay focused on what’s important. Write down your goals and lead them to be precise, measurable, doable, applicable, and time-sure.
  • Develop good habits: Habits are behaviors that become automatic over time. Develop good habits that support your goals and help you stay on track. For example, if you want to be more productive, make it a habit to start your day with a to-do list.
  • Avoid distractions: Distractions can derail your focus and productivity. pick out the things that distract you the maximum and locate ways to decrease or put off them. For example, if social media is a distraction, turn off your notifications or limit your usage.
  • Hold yourself accountable: Being disciplined requires self-control and self-accountability. Hold yourself accountable for your actions and decisions, and take ownership of your mistakes.
  • Stay committed: Being disciplined requires commitment and consistency. Start small and progressively increase your discipline muscle groups.
  • Practice self-care: Being disciplined doesn’t mean neglecting your health and well-being. Take care of yourself physically, mentally, and emotionally, and make time for rest and relaxation.

Remember, being disciplined is a skill that can be developed over time. With practice and perseverance, you can develop the habits and mindset necessary to achieve your goals and live a successful life.
